Expert Answer
291 wordsIncludes code

To add a new column with the average salary by department, use a SQL window function with AVG() and PARTITION BY. This calculates the average salary for each department while preserving all individual employee rows, unlike a GROUP BY clause.

Mechanics and Why

The OVER() clause defines the "window" or set of rows on which the aggregate function operates. PARTITION BY department_id divides your dataset into distinct groups based on the department. The AVG(salary) function then computes the average salary independently within each of these partitions. This approach is powerful because it allows you to combine aggregate calculations with detailed row-level data in a single query, avoiding the need for self-joins or subqueries that might be less efficient or harder to read.

Example and Performance

SELECT employee_id, name, salary,
       AVG(salary) OVER (PARTITION BY department_id) AS dept_avg_salary,
       AVG(salary) OVER () AS overall_avg_salary -- For comparison
FROM employees;

This query efficiently computes the departmental average for every employee. From a performance perspective, window functions typically involve an internal sort or hash operation based on the PARTITION BY columns. In distributed systems like Spark, this translates to a shuffle operation, which can be resource-intensive. Modern data warehouses like Snowflake optimize these operations using techniques like micro-partitions and clustering keys to minimize data movement and improve query execution.

In the interview, also mention…

Contrast this with using a GROUP BY clause, which would collapse rows and only return one row per department. Explain that while a GROUP BY in a CTE or subquery followed by a JOIN could achieve a similar result, window functions are generally more concise, often more performant (due to a single scan of the data), and are the idiomatic solution for this type of "analytic" query.
